Understanding the broader economic and regional significance of Tazerka Port
Tazerka Port is a key element of Tunisia’s maritime infrastructure that focuses primarily on supporting local fishing activities and trade. Its strategic location along the eastern coast allows fishermen to easily access rich fishing grounds while also ensuring that fresh seafood can reach broader markets. By investing in and upgrading its facilities, Tazerka Port aims to enhance its operational efficiency and sustainability, thus improving economic opportunities for local communities and contributing to the overall growth of Tunisia’s marine industry.
